While small repairs are normal, mounting service calls, recurring breakdowns, or hard-to-find replacement parts often point to a system that\u2019s nearing the end of its life. <\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Most furnaces and heat pumps last around 10\u201315 years, and as they age, efficiency drops and performance becomes less reliable. When repair costs begin approaching half the price of a new unit\u2014or if your system can\u2019t maintain comfort even after service\u2014it\u2019s usually wiser to invest in a replacement.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<!--more-->\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image size-large\"><a href=\"https:\/\/www.comfortco.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/12\/blog-comfortco-heat-bills.png\"><img loading=\"lazy\" width=\"1024\" height=\"683\" src=\"https:\/\/www.comfortco.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/12\/blog-comfortco-heat-bills-1024x683.png\" alt=\"Woman cannot believe her own eyes the sum on her energy bill looking shocked at the thermostat on the wall next to her\" class=\"wp-image-502\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.comfortco.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/12\/blog-comfortco-heat-bills-1024x683.png 1024w, https:\/\/www.comfortco.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/12\/blog-comfortco-heat-bills-300x200.png 300w, https:\/\/www.comfortco.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/12\/blog-comfortco-heat-bills-768x512.png 768w, https:\/\/www.comfortco.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/12\/blog-comfortco-heat-bills.png 1200w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px\" \/><\/a><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<div style=\"height:30px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n\n\n\n<h2><strong>Rising Bills and Declining Comfort<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p><br>Older heating units work harder to deliver the same amount of warmth, and that extra strain shows up on your utility bills. If you\u2019ve noticed steady increases in heating costs without any major changes in how you use your system, wear and tear may be the culprit. <\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Uneven heating, longer run times, and cold spots throughout the home are also common signs of a failing system. A properly functioning furnace or heat pump should keep your home comfortable and consistent\u2014if it can\u2019t, even after repairs, it\u2019s an indicator that the unit is no longer performing as it should.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2><strong>The Benefits of Upgrading Now<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p><br>Replacing your furnace or heat pump can offer more than just reliable heating\u2014it can also improve your home\u2019s comfort and energy consumption. Today\u2019s modern systems are significantly more efficient, meaning you can enjoy reduced monthly bills and quieter, more consistent heating. <\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Many new units also qualify for federal tax credits that help offset the upfront installation cost, making a replacement even more financially attractive. Beyond savings, you\u2019ll experience better airflow, improved indoor air quality, and the peace of mind that comes from having a system built to perform through the toughest winter weather.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2><strong>Trust the Right Contractor for Selection and Installation<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p><br>Choosing the right heating system is more than picking something that fits your budget\u2014it requires matching the equipment to your home\u2019s size, current ductwork, and comfort needs.
